Championship: Success Returns For Watford After Lengthy Layoff

Championship: Success Returns For Watford After Lengthy Layoff

Nigeria forward Isaac Success made his first appearance for Watford this season in Saturday’s 1-0 win against Nottingham Forest at the Vicarage Road, reports Completesports.com.

Success last featured in a competitive game for the Hornets against Everton on February 1, 2020.

The 25-year-old replaced Joao Pedro in the 88th minute of the keenly contested encounter.

Adam Masina scored the only goal of the game in the 17th minute.

Watford’s big centre-back William Troost-Ekong was in action for 90 minutes.

Xisco Munoz’s men will face Cardiff City in their next Sky Bet Championship game.

They occupy second position on the table with 66 points from 35 games.
